Night-shift staff: Floor 4 of the Tellhaven Building opens this week. After 21:00, access is via the rear stairwell only; the lifts are locked out overnight during the settling period. Complete a walk-through of the new floor once per shift and log it. The stairwell keypad accepts the code below.

badge for yahop-fawep: bdg-XBKXI-68071

Welcome to on-call for Pinwheel Scheduler. Last month we chased a cron drift bug where the nightly rollup on the Tarnhelm cluster fired eleven minutes late. Root cause: the drift-checker couldn't reach the timing oracle because its env file was wiped during a node rebuild. If you see drift alerts, first confirm the checker's config at /etc/pinwheel/drift.env is intact. The checker needs its oracle credential to run at all. That file should contain this line:

vault entry, hahaf-tahop: VAULT_KEY3=84f

Subject: DR drill — string extraction script

Hi Tomas, as part of next week's disaster-recovery drill for Lingopress, we'll rebuild the translation-string extraction tooling from the cold backup. Please review the restore steps before Thursday: the script, its glossary cache, and the CI hook all come from one encrypted snapshot. Restoration can't proceed until the snapshot is unlocked, so I'm including the recovery passphrase immediately below for the drill.

vault phrase of yadug-haweg = holath-ulaath